Smartphone based treatment in bipolar disorder

M Faurholt-Jepsen, M. Frost, J.E. Bardram, Lars V. Kessing

    Research output: Contribution to conference - NOT published in proceeding or journalConference abstract for conferenceResearch

    Abstract

    During this symposium, results from a randomized controlled trial investigating the effect of
    smartphone based electronic self-monitoring on the severity of depressive and manic
    symptoms will be presented and discussed.Further, we will present and discuss the use of
    automatically generated objective smartphone data on behavioral activities (eg social
    activities, mobility and physical activity) as electronic biomarkers of illness activity in bipolar
    disorder.
